Software Companies In Indianapolis Fundamentals Explained

Wiki Article

What Does Software Companies In Indianapolis Mean?

Table of ContentsThe Basic Principles Of Software Companies In Indianapolis Software Companies In Indianapolis Can Be Fun For EveryoneSoftware Companies In Indianapolis Fundamentals ExplainedThe Of Software Companies In IndianapolisIndicators on Software Companies In Indianapolis You Should KnowThe Single Strategy To Use For Software Companies In Indianapolis
PHP is still extensively used as well as taken into consideration a good language for novices in programming languages. SQL is a programming language famously used for updating, retrieving, and adjusting data sources.


The reason for this is the rapid adoption of the most recent software program development technologies in a wide variety of industries like healthcare, manufacturing, as well as audit. The demand for software program advancement talents is anticipated to boost in the coming years. As you keep up with the news regarding software application growth and the existing fads, you may also be interested in these new as well as future technologies.

Fundamentally, software application is a set of instructions or programs that govern a system's behavior. Software program advancement includes the process of creating, creating, releasing, and also sustaining software application. At a high level, there are four sorts of software application:. This software application furnishes a given gadget or system with core features, such as the operating system, disk administration, energies, and equipment management.

This software assists users perform jobs. Examples consist of office apps, information administration software program, media gamers, security programs, as well as much more. These applications might be operated on a traditional computer system, over the web, or on mobile tools. This software application is made use of to control equipments apart from typical computers. This can consist of network gadgets, automobiles, robotics, and so forth.

Unknown Facts About Software Companies In Indianapolis

While Dev, Ops can supply a selection of benefits, it can be problematic for a variety of organizations. This is especially real for companies that are not well fit to having actually applications continually upgraded. This can consist of firms with rigorous regulative requirements and with clients that have restraints around upgrade frequency.

Usually, the process follows these phases: requirements, layout, execution, verification, and also upkeep. Each phase has a distinct objective, and each action has to be finished entirely prior to transferring to the following. In lots of companies, this represents the standard method, so it is usually comfortable and well recognized for several group members.

Software Companies in IndianapolisSoftware Companies in Indianapolis
In enhancement, it can be difficult for groups to adjust to changing requirements that might emerge throughout development. This is a non-linear development approach that condenses layout as well as code construction.

Within many organizations, groups establish various atmospheres for advancement, testing, hosting, and manufacturing. In this method, designers can develop and introduce, without damaging anything in the manufacturing setting. A facility set of parts are required for each software program advancement setting: A physical or online maker, including an underlying os, database system, and more.

The 8-Second Trick For Software Companies In Indianapolis

A software program advancement atmosphere can play a large role in the stability, dependability, and also best success of a software program offering. These settings: Play an important duty in software application development, management, and maintenance. Enable designers to do screening and validate that programs will certainly function as expected. Aid developers to make code changes in a controlled environment, without affecting customers.

In making this choice, teams ought to search for a service that is well straightened with the sort of app being created, consisting of pertinent languages, systems, implementations, gadgets, and so forth. As an example, a programmer might wish to create an application that can work on i, OS and Android smart phones, along with by means of a web page.

With Dev, No, developers can develop new settings by logging onto a console as well as picking from numerous themes or producing their own layouts. Whenever needed, developers can conveniently share their settings, so others can connect with solutions running on their themes. To get more information, be sure to visit the Dev, Absolutely no product web page.

The three main locations of development preparation are Requirements Collecting, Planning and also Design, and also Research as well as Growth. is the first action. It requires the team to identify problems, apply factors to consider, as well as accomplish the needs of stakeholders. The main stakeholders are generally clients, so target tests can be an excellent way to clear up crucial issues when collaborating with a tiny example of the target market.

All about Software Companies In Indianapolis

Functions are damaged down right into smaller tasks to ensure that they can be estimated much more accurately (Software Companies in Indianapolis). The stage is a little bit comparable to the planning phase. When some significant attributes are brand-new, crucial, and risky, you need to perform research regarding their application to minimize these risks in the production stage

To develop an efficient software application advancement plan, it is really crucial to recognize just how critical its top quality is to the success of the product. Below are one of the most typical phases of a software application development task. You can use them as an overview when describing the stages and also aspects of any kind of task.



Right here are some important points to keep in mind: Positioning. How does this job matched the objective and objectives of the company? Resources. Does the business have enough sources to make the job a success? Planning. Just how does this project fit in with the routine of other jobs as well as goals? Cost.

This clarity makes it easier to anticipate the end result this post of the job, both for the customer and for the business. Specifying goals is likewise important Going Here for composing a realistic and concise task plan. The software ought to automate specific jobs, rise performance, or enhance procedures. The precise objective should be clear.

Software Companies In Indianapolis for Dummies

, so others can engage with solutions running on their layouts.

The 3 primary areas of development preparation are Requirements Collecting, Planning and Layout, as well as Research as well as Development. is the primary step. It needs the group to determine troubles, apply factors to consider, and accomplish the demands of stakeholders. The primary stakeholders are typically customers, so target tests can be an excellent way to make clear vital concerns when dealing with a tiny sample of the target market.

Features are damaged down into smaller jobs to make sure that they can be approximated more accurately. The phase is a little bit comparable to the preparation phase. When some significant attributes are brand-new, essential, and also high-risk, you need to carry out research regarding their application to reduce these threats in the production stage.

To develop an effective software application advancement strategy, it is really vital to understand exactly how critical its quality is to the success of the item. Below are one of the most common phases of a software development project. You can utilize them as a guide when outlining the phases and also components of any type of task.

Software Companies In Indianapolis for Beginners

Below are some important things to keep in mind: helpful site Alignment. How does this job fit right into the goal and also goals of the firm? Resources. Does the firm have sufficient resources to make the project a success? Planning. Just how does this job fit in with the schedule of other projects and also objectives? Price.

Software Companies in IndianapolisSoftware Companies in Indianapolis
This clearness makes it simpler to anticipate the result of the project, both for the customer and also for the business. Defining objectives is additionally essential for writing a sensible and also succinct project plan. The software program must automate particular tasks, increase performance, or maximize processes. The specific goal should be clear (Software Companies in Indianapolis).

Report this wiki page